  • Term life insurance with ROP is a type of life insurance that provides coverage for a specified period, typically ranging from 10 to 30 years. The policy pays out a death benefit if the insured dies during the term, just like a traditional term life insurance policy. However, the key difference lies in the return of premium (ROP) feature, which refunds the premiums paid at the end of the term, provided the policyholder survives the term.

    Can I convert a term life insurance with ROP to a permanent policy?

    In some cases, it may be possible to convert a term life insurance with ROP to a permanent policy, such as whole life or universal life insurance. However, this will depend on the specific policy terms and conditions.

      Is term life insurance with ROP more expensive than traditional term life insurance?

      Generally, term life insurance with ROP is more expensive than traditional term life insurance, due to the added benefit of the return of premium. However, the increased cost may be worth it for those who value the ROP feature.
